The next item is for stamp collectors. To celebrate their 50th anniversary, The British TV Times magazine commissioned leading cover producer, Buckingham Covers, to create a tribute to The Avengers. Each cover is available signed or unsigned and will have the full set of British ITV stamps to be released in September 2005, including a special Avengers 47p stamp. Covers are 22.5cm long by 12.5cm high. They cost £8.95 unsigned or from £22.95 to £29.95 personally signed by Patrick Macnee, Honor Blackman or Joanna Lumley. Finally, Diana Rigg fans will be especially excited to see three never-before-published photographs of the Dame, available only at The Avengers Forever. They were taken while she was giving an interview in New York circa 1971. Images and details can be found in this new Fan Tale. With many thanks to T.J. Glenn for his generosity.
